The Copier and Printer Service Engineer/Technician repairs and maintains copier equipment; plans copier service work; maintains copier parts and supplies inventory; maintains customer rapport; determines causes of copier failure; corrects copier malfunctions; completes preventive maintenance; verifies copier functioning; documents service actions; updates job knowledge; accomplishes organization goals.
